Subject: Meet Deploybot, your new best friend on-call

Hey there!

Welcome to the on-call rotation for the Larkspur plugin platform. Quick tip: instead of pinging us for deploy status, just ask Deploybot in the team channel — it knows which plugin builds are rolling out, stuck, or done. It also handles rollback requests if you ask nicely.

Full command reference and setup steps live on the internal wiki page here:

dashboard of bawef-kageg = https://jira.qorvelsys.internal/display/browse/display/ba4586b6

### Key Ceremony — Step 7: Queue Cutover

Context: retiring the homegrown Brindlemere job queue in favor of Oxhollow Dispatch. Release manager verifies all in-flight jobs drained, archives the old queue's signing key, and seals it in the ceremony envelope. Two witnesses initial the log. Before sealing, confirm the archive can be reopened: test-decrypt once using the recovery passphrase printed on the line below.

strongbox words: druvan-lamys-eliius-jorax-istox-soreth-ulays-gilix-ralix-oliiel-norwyn-casvan-praius

# Service Accounts: String Extraction

The `extract-i18n` script pulls translatable strings from all Bramblewick repos and pushes them to the Glossa service. It runs under the `i18n-extractor` service account. Do not run it under your personal account; Glossa rate-limits individual users aggressively. The account has write access to the staging catalog only. Set the token in your shell before invoking the script. The current staging token is below.

API key for kahap-kafog: zpat15_6qzxZ7YR8aDwjmp

## Changed defaults

Heads up: the Ledgerline tax-rate lookup cache now defaults to a 15-minute TTL instead of 24 hours. Turns out rates in the Veldt County sandbox were going stale mid-demo, which was embarrassing. Eviction is now LRU rather than FIFO, and the cache warms on boot. If you're reviewing, check that nothing hardcodes the old TTL. The new defaults land as follows.

deployment values, bajop-taweg:
holwyn:
  log_level: debug
  metrics_host: metrics.holwyn.zemvarsys.internal
  pool_size: 32